About Adam Kershaw

Passionate educator that believes challenging adventures bring out the best in people.I have been involved in Training and Assessing, Experiential Learning, Outdoor Education and Overseas Expeditions for the last 11 years, having led numerous expeditions throughout Australia and New Zealand and Overseas Expeditions to Borneo (2005, 2006 & 2007) Vietnam (2006), Kyrgyzstan (2007), Nepal (2010 & 2013), Venezuela (2009) and Mongolia (2012). As the operations manager of a large overseas expedition company I was responsible for the training of all Leaders and Students prior to their overseas expedition, facilitating the successful pre departure training throughout the whole of Australia, New Zealand and South East Asia. As the CEO and founder of Survive First Aid, my goal is to provide a Registered Training Organisation (RTO), delivering high quality be-spoke Wilderness/ Remote Area First Aid training throughout Australia. First Aid Training must be current best practice but also needs to be relevant to each individual clients needs and requirements. Survive First Aid specialises in ensuring the training is workplace and industry compliant as well as specific and tailor made to suit the training needs of its clients.   • World Challenge, Asia Pacific
    Expedition Leader
    World Challenge, Asia Pacific 2005 - Present
    Worldwide
    Sri-Lanka (2015) Trekking in Horton Plains National Park (world end) and project work at a Tamil school in the Hills. Mongolia (2012) - Project work at Lotus Children's Centre UlaanbaatarNepal (2010 & 2013) - Trekking within the Annapurna Sanctuary (4250Meters) and the Helambu Langtang District and Project work at a school in Pokhara and the Mother of Children Art Foundation in Kathmandu Venezuela (2009) - 1 x Wilderness Jungle Trek and 1 x Wilderness Mountain Trek (4500 meters) and project work in a remote village on the Rio Caura Kyrgyzstan (2007) - 2 x Mountain Wilderness Treks to 4500meters and Project work with the Save the Children OriginationVietnam (2006 & 2016) - Hill Village Trekking in Sapa & Mai Chau and Project work at an Orphanage in HCMC & building a toilet in Mai ChauBorneo (2005, 2006 & 2008) - Successful summit of Mt Kinabalu (4095 meters), Wilderness Jungle Trekking in the Kelabit Highlands, Bako National Park. Community Project at the Bario Secondary School & the MESCOT environmental program on the Kinabatangan River.
